🎨 Aesthetics
1. Central medallion (symmetry and focus)
The main visual element is a striking star-shaped medallion in the center, around which the motifs radiate outward. This is a typical Toranj (medallion + corners) design, creating a sense of order, harmony, and an almost architectural composition.
2. Floral-arabesque ornament
The pattern is very fine, full of:
- stylized flowers
- leaves
- arabesques
This gives the rug a “soft complexity”—it is not aggressive, but rich and elegant.
3. Color palette (warm + subdued)
We see:
- warm red / terracotta tones
- an ivory base
- gentle blue-green accents
This is a classic Tabriz palette: sophisticated, never loud.
4. Border (a frame like a painting)
The multi-layered border with fine motifs acts like a frame—the rug almost looks like a work of art, not just a textile.
5. Material (wool + silk)
- wool → warmth, softness, durability
- silk → subtle sheen and highlights (visible in the lighter areas)
This combination gives the rug depth and a “play of light”, as silk reflects light differently than wool.
